La Bostonnais
La Bostonnais is a forest municipality located in Haute-Batiscanie and Haute-Mauricie, on the north shore of the St. Lawrence River, in the agglomeration of La Tuque, in Mauricie, in Quebec, Canada.| Tap on a place to explore it |
